>Next, protocols/common.c uses struct addrinfo and the getaddrinfo function,
>which is Windows-specific. I am therfore surprised it works on Linux.
>Anyway, this is not a two-minute fix, so I'll leave it to you....
>
The other stuff is fixable.   I presume you have an old version of
solaris, though, as getaddrinfo is standard (and required for ipv6
suport).  Windows was actually quite late implementing it - the
reference implementation is BSD.

AFAIK it's supported under solaris 2.8 and above.
